Blue Mountain Land Trust is dedicated to protecting for future generations the land we love, working farms and forests, watershed habitat and scenic views through voluntary partnerships with private land owners.

Blue Mountain Land Trust is pleased to announce that Tom Reilly, BMLT’s Conservation Director, has been appointed Executive Director, effective April 1, succeeding Tom Dwonch, who is retiring.

The confluence of Wolf Creek and the North Fork of the Touchet River is now permanently protected by a conservation easement held by Blue Mountain Land Trust.
